AVStrMiniTimeoutCallback routine

AVStream calls a minidriver's AVStrMiniTimeoutCallback routine when a scheduled timeout has expired. A minidriver can schedule a timeout by calling KsStreamPointerScheduleTimeout.

Syntax


PFNKSSTREAMPOINTER AVStrMiniTimeoutCallback;

void AVStrMiniTimeoutCallback(
  _In_  PKSSTREAM_POINTER StreamPointer
)
{ ... }

Parameters

StreamPointer [in]

A pointer to the KSSTREAM_POINTER for which the minidriver scheduled a time-out.

Return value

None

Remarks

The minidriver specifies this routine's address in the CallBack parameter of KsStreamPointerScheduleTimeout.

If the stream pointer has not been deleted or the timeout canceled before the requested time interval expires, the specified callback routine is called.

Requirements

Version

Available in Microsoft Windows XP and later operating systems and DirectX 8.0 and later DirectX versions.

Header

Ks.h (include Ks.h)

See also

KsStreamPointerCancelTimeout
KsStreamPointerScheduleTimeout

 

 

Send comments about this topic to Microsoft

Show:
© 2014 Microsoft